Choose the course that fits you
Every student starts at a different point and wants something different out of Bangla. These are four separate courses, and we will help you pick the right one for your situation, not a fixed sequence you have to work through.
Survival Basic
For visitors and new arrivals who need essential, practical language skills quickly. Covers greetings, numbers, transactions, and the vocabulary required for transport, food, and everyday errands.
- Intensive scheduling available for short timelines
- Focus on immediate, practical communication
Beginner Bangla
A structured foundation for anyone planning a longer stay in Bangladesh. Covers core grammar, pronunciation, and sentence patterns, building toward genuine conversation.
- Choice of phonetic transliteration or Bangla script
- Grounding in grammar and sentence structure
Intermediate Bangla
For students who already have a working foundation and want functional fluency for daily life and work in Bangladesh. Includes reading adapted texts, extended conversation, and Bangladeshi history and culture through the language.
- Reading comprehension through adapted texts
- Transition into Bangla script available
Advanced Bangla
For students who are already conversational and want full fluency and cultural literacy. Covers advanced reading and comprehension and nuanced conversation, with the option to study religious texts such as the Bible in Bangla.
- Advanced reading, writing, and comprehension
- Deeper study of Bangladeshi culture and language
